Common Pests in Homewood, AL

Termites

Subterranean termites are a concern in Homewood, especially around crawlspaces, older framing, and moisture-prone areas. They can work quietly for a long time before you see anything on the surface.

Ants

Tiny sugar ants show up in kitchens and bathrooms, fire ants take over patches of lawn, and carpenter ants can follow damp wood around decks, siding, or window frames.

Cockroaches

Even very clean homes can see roaches in warm basements, garages, utility rooms, and around older plumbing and cabinetry.

Rodents

Mice and rats only need a small gap near a roofline, vent, or foundation. Once inside, they chew, nest, and leave behind droppings no one wants to find.

Spiders

Spiders build webs where there's food, along porch lights, in basement corners, and in quiet spots in the garage.

Fleas, Ticks & Mites

Pets, wildlife, and shaded yards can all pull these biting pests closer to your home if they're not addressed.

Lawn & Perimeter Pests

Chinch bugs, grubs, and other turf pests can weaken the lawn and create more insect activity around the foundation.

Wasps & Stinging Insects

Nests under porch roofs, deck rails, and eaves can make part of the yard uncomfortable or unsafe.

Pest Seasonality in Homewood

Winter (Nov-Jan)

Rodents, roaches, and spiders move in for warmth, especially in crawlspaces, basements, and garages.

Spring (Feb-Apr)

Ants get active indoors and outdoors; termites may begin to swarm as temperatures rise.

Summer (May-Aug)

Mosquitoes, fleas, ticks, ants, and lawn pests peak. Consistent control makes the biggest difference during this stretch.

Fall (Sep-Oct)

Rodents and other pests start looking for winter shelter, and interior sightings often increase.
